`startx`は無効な`xinitrc`ファイルを起動します。

`startx`は無効な`xinitrc`ファイルを起動します。

新しいArch Linuxをインストールし、awesomeウィンドウマネージャを操作しようとしています。

私は設定していますxinit/startx私は以前100回やったことに基づいてこれユーザーのホームディレクトリ~/.xinitrcに新しいファイルを作成する作業を案内して完了します。次のようjeremyになります~/.xinitrc

#!/bin/sh

exec awesome

これで、ウィンドウマネージャが正しく起動されたことsudo startx ~/.xinitrc(ユーザーとして)を確認できます。jeremyawesome

しかし、私が経験している問題はsudo startx(私が知っている限り)のホームディレクトリではなく、デフォルトのファイルを実行すること/etc/X11/xinit/xinitrcです。~/.xinitrcjeremyxterm(基本Xウィンドウには3つの配置が表示されているので、これが正しいと思います。(まだインストールしていませんxclock。))

どんなアイデアがありますか?

ベストアンサー1

root問題は、アーチを初めて起動したときにログインしたことです。

再起動してログインしても機能しませんでしたjeremystartxsudo

おすすめ記事